一、建立Apache虚拟账户,用于访问控制

1、建立虚拟目录

Apache虚拟账户与虚拟主机_第1张图片
1)、编辑虚拟目录配置文件;
Apache虚拟账户与虚拟主机
2)、配置http主配置文件;
Apache虚拟账户与虚拟主机_第2张图片
3)、创建虚拟目录站点,并写入首页内容;
Apache虚拟账户与虚拟主机 Apache虚拟账户与虚拟主机_第3张图片
4)、开启服务,并测试;

2、用户授权访问

Apache虚拟账户与虚拟主机_第4张图片 Apache虚拟账户与虚拟主机_第5张图片
1)、开启用户认证,并创建用户;
Apache虚拟账户与虚拟主机_第6张图片
2)、登录验证;

二、虚拟主机

1、相同ip和端口,不同主机名

Apache虚拟账户与虚拟主机_第7张图片
1)、编辑虚拟主机配置文件;
Apache虚拟账户与虚拟主机
2)、创建首页站点,并写入首页内容;
Apache虚拟账户与虚拟主机Apache虚拟账户与虚拟主机_第8张图片Apache虚拟账户与虚拟主机_第9张图片Apache虚拟账户与虚拟主机_第10张图片
3)、安装DNS域名解析,并进行配置;
Apache虚拟账户与虚拟主机Apache虚拟账户与虚拟主机_第11张图片
4)、登录验证;

2、相同主机名和ip,不同端口

Apache虚拟账户与虚拟主机_第12张图片
1)、编辑虚拟主机配置文件;
Apache虚拟账户与虚拟主机_第13张图片
2)、创建首页站点,并写入首页内容;
Apache虚拟账户与虚拟主机
3)、在http主配置文件中添加一个8080监听端口;
Apache虚拟账户与虚拟主机Apache虚拟账户与虚拟主机_第14张图片
4)、重启服务,并登录进行验证;